ZTE’s first Android Wear smartwatch Quartz surfaces, could be announced at MWC 2017


ZTE Quartz ZW10

ZTE is expected to introduce its first Android Wear smartwatch dubbed as Quartz (ZW10) soon, according to @evleaks. The first press image of the upcoming smartwatch has surfaced. It is not clear if this will run the latest Android Wear 2.0 OS.

ZTE Quartz got Bluetooth certification with the model number ZW10 last month that confirmed UMTS 3G cellular connectivity and WiFi support. It will let you pair with Android versions 4.3 and up or iOS 8.2. Specifications of the smartwatch are still a mystery.

ZTE showed off Venus 1 and Venus 2 activity trackers at the  Mobile World Congress 2016 in Barcelona. The ZTE Quartz is expected to be unveiled at unveiled at the MWC 2017 later this month since the company did not introduce it along with the LG Watch Sport and Watch Style Android Wear 2.0 smartwatches yesterday.

Several other companies are also expected to introduce new smartwatches running Android Wear 2.0 at the MWC 2017 in Barcelona this month.
